Elisa Lopez, 82, Enjoyed Painting, Gardening, and Sewing

Photo of Elisa Lopez Elisa Lopez, 82, of Lorain became a direct servant of the Lord on Monday, May 3, 2021 due to Covid related complications.

Elisa was born in San Sebastian, Puerto Rico, and had lived in Lorain for over 70 years. She and her late husband owned and operated Lopez Market for 30 plus years. She was a devoted member of Sacred Heart Chapel of Lorain and a member of Las Damas. Elisa enjoyed painting, gardening, sewing, watching Indians and Cavaliers with her grandchildren, and enjoying the company of her friends. She was self-educated in international cultures and loved attending the Lorain International Festival and Las Fiestas Patronales.

Surviving is her sons, Miguel Jr. and Benjamin, of Lorain, Albito (Kristin), Dannis of Akron; daughter Elisette of Akron; sisters Elsie (Larry) Marra of Poland, Ohio and Noemi Pagan of San Sebastian and eight grandchildren.

Elisa was preceded in death by her husband of 48 years, Miguel Lopez Sr.; parents Lino Pagan and Pedra Tomasini; sister Edia Fernandez and baby brother Albito Pagan.
